Biography
Aixa earned her Doctor of Musical Arts degree from Boston University, where her research focused on diversity and inclusivity in concert band repertoire. At ÌÇÐÄvlog, she currently co-directs the Latin ensemble and has taught general music courses. She also serves as an adjunct music professor at KeanUniversity.
As a percussionist, Aixa has performed extensively in both live and recorded settings. She has served as percussion chair for Broadway productions of The Wiz and Tammy Faye, and continues to work as a percussion sub for current Broadway shows. In addition to her theatrical work, she has recorded for television and film and has performed live shows.
Aixa is also published, with contributions appearing in volumes by Oxford University Press and Intellect, Ltd. Her work reflects a sustained commitment to equity, representation, and excellence in music education and performance. She has presented professional development workshops and conference sessions at Berklee College of Music, New Jersey City University, and Rutgers University.
With over a decade in public school music education, she was named the 2022–2023 Governor’s Educator of the Year for her contributions to the field.
